Complete three (3) copies: mail one to the Attorney General (NYS Attorney General, The Capitol, Albany, NY 12224); return the original, sworn to before a notary public, to this office together with a copy of the decision and judgment which you are appealing; and retain the third copy for your records. NOTE: NO APPEAL LIES FROM A DECISION, OPINION OR MEMORANDUM OF A COURT OR JUDGE BUT ONLY FROM A JUDGMENT OR ORDER. You must, 30 days fromn the date of the judgment or order you are appealing, serve a notice of appeal upon the Attorney General and file a copy of such notice with the County Clerk of the county in which the judgment or order was entered.
